SNDK, Nasdaq 100 Tech Names Face Pressure Before July Jobs Report
What happened
Technology stocks on the Nasdaq 100 are drawing heightened attention ahead of a closely watched U.S. nonfarm payrolls release. Analysts note the labor data could materially shift rate-cut expectations, affecting growth-sensitive tech valuations. SanDisk (SNDK), among the names flagged in pre-report positioning coverage, traded lower Wednesday. The jobs report is viewed as a near-term catalyst capable of resetting sentiment across the broader technology sector heading into the holiday-shortened trading week.
